The Golf and Turf Summit is an annual event that brings together professionals from the golf and real estate industries to discuss the latest trends, innovations, and best practices. It serves as a platform for knowledge sharing, networking, and exploring new opportunities.
The summit is open to a wide range of professionals, including golf course architects, turf management experts, real estate developers, and golf enthusiasts. It provides a valuable opportunity for networking and learning.
The 2024 summit covered a range of topics, including sustainable practices in golf course management, technology in golf, and the role of real estate developers in the golfing sector. These discussions aimed to foster innovation and collaboration within the industry.
The summit benefits the Indian golf industry by bringing together key stakeholders to share knowledge, explore new opportunities, and promote sustainable practices. It helps to drive growth and development in the sector, ensuring its long-term success.
The Real Estate Developers Association (REDA) plays a crucial role in the summit by representing real estate developers and facilitating collaborations with the golfing industry. Through the summit, REDA helps to bridge the gap between these two sectors, creating mutually beneficial opportunities.
